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Briarcliff Studio Apartments | $1,763 | $924 | $4,500 |
Briarcliff 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,477 | $1,490 | $3,822 |
Briarcliff 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,390 | $1,600 | $5,507 |
Briarcliff 3 Bedroom Apartments | $9,480 | $9,480 | $9,480 |
There are currently 34 rentals with your search options within a 2 mile radius of the Briarcliff Neighborhood of Seattle, WA.

Currently the most affordable Short-term Apartment in Briarcliff is at Vitality on 17th listed at $1,180.
The average rent for a Short-term Apartment in Briarcliff is $2,473.
Today's Short-term apartment with the most square footage in Briarcliff is a 1,788 square feet unit starting from $1,819 at Arrive Magnolia.
